#615ce8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#615ce8 is composed of 38% red, 36.1%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.2% cyan, 60.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 242.1 degrees, a saturation of 75.3% and a lightness of 63.5%. #615ce8 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2b8ff with #0000d1.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#615ce8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020109 is the darkest color, while #f7f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#615ce8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9ca8 is the less saturated color, while #4d47fd is the most saturated one.
